Absorption and Bioavailability

At the heart of this dietary dance lies the concept of bioavailability - the degree to which a medication is able to be absorbed and utilized by the body. Many HIV antivirals, such as protease inhibitors and non-nucleoside reverse transcriptase inhibitors (NNRTIs), are particularly sensitive to factors that can influence their absorption. The timing and composition of meals can make all the difference in how well these medications are taken up by the body.

For instance, some antivirals perform best when taken with food, as the presence of fats and other nutrients can facilitate their absorption. Others, however, may be hindered by certain foods, requiring they be taken on an empty stomach for optimal efficacy. Understanding these nuances is crucial, as suboptimal absorption can lead to reduced viral suppression and increase the risk of drug resistance.

Nutrient Interactions and Considerations

Certain nutrients can also directly impact the way antiviral medications function within the body. Vitamins and minerals, such as vitamin C, zinc, and selenium, have demonstrated the ability to augment the activity of antiretroviral drugs. Conversely, elements like calcium and iron may interfere with the absorption of specific antivirals, necessitating careful timing of their consumption.

Additionally, the dietary management of conditions commonly associated with HIV, such as lipid disorders and diabetes, becomes particularly important when navigating antiviral therapies. Maintaining a balanced, nutrient-dense diet that supports overall health can help optimize the body's response to these medications.
